Shattering the Upper Limit: How to Raise Your Internal Set Point for Success w/ Zack Bodenweber

Description

We often think we want freedom, wealth, and love, but according to double board-certified coach, certified HeartMath Practitioner, Licensed Social Worker, Writer, and Artist, Zack Bodenweber, our subconscious minds are actually terrified of them. Why? Because to the ego, the "unfamiliar" feels unsafe, even if the familiar is miserable.

In this deep-dive conversation, Zack joins Corissa to deconstruct the mechanics of identity shifting. They explore the profound realization that we are not "self-made," but rather "self-remembered," peeling back the layers of conditioning to reveal the soul that was always there. Zack shares his methodology for raising your internal set point, moving from a life of frantic doing to one of magnetic being.

In this episode, we cover:

  • The Safety Trap: Why we subconsciously choose to be "right" about our unworthiness rather than be free, and how to break that cycle.
  • Frequency vs. Hustle: How to stop chasing external validation and start pre-paving your reality by embodying the frequency of what you want before it arrives.
  • The Self-Made Myth: Why no one succeeds in isolation, and the spiritual power of acknowledging the invisible support systems around us.
  • Consumption as Creation: A radical reframe on how we consume art and information, not as passive observers, but as active co-creators closing the loop of transmission.
  • The Deathbed Realization: Insights from the book Not Fade Away, exploring how we mistakenly identify with our diseases and struggles until it's too late.

Notable Quotes:

  • "The life we want is not about getting everything we desire, it's about becoming who we truly are." — Zack Bodenweber
  • "If I'm responsible for putting myself in this prison cell... then I'm also responsible for taking myself out of it." — Zack Bodenweber
  • "Whatever arises, welcome it. It's here to be seen, felt, and heard. It's here to be freed." — Zack Bodenweber (reading from Notes on Awakening)
